  1. You level of anxiety
  2. According to estimates, about 40 million people in the United States have some level of anxiety when it comes to visiting the dentist. This is such a huge and common issue that it’s reasonable to assume that any dentist you use is going to do everything possible to quell your fear. If you have fear of or anxiety about dentists, don’t just tell yourself you must ignore it. Instead, work with a dentist who can help.

  3. The needs of your family
  4. If you have a spouse, or children, or other members of your family who need to see the dentist then you’re likely to want to focus on finding a family dentist.     Just make sure that you’re choosing a dentist that has experience with children. Make sure that they know how to help instill long-term positive oral health habits and that they know how to explain to kids what they’re doing. You’ll also want to look for a waiting room for the kids so that they have something to do while you’re seeing the dentist. This could be as simple as a few kid’s magazines or even a movie for the kids.
